Summary

This episode of Le Journal de l’Espace covers several space news items. The main story discusses a study in Nature Astronomy showing that Hubble Space Telescope images are increasingly affected by satellite trails from megaconstellations like Starlink. The percentage of affected images rose from 2.7% (2002-2009) to 5.9% in 2021. SpaceX is implementing mitigation measures (mirrors, dark paint, visors) for Starlink v2 satellites. The video also reports on Artemis 1 results: Orion capsule performed well, with 161 tests and 155 GB of data; the heat shield showed some anomalies but not dangerous. The European Service Module exceeded expectations. China is developing a quantum communication network using satellites in various orbits, building on the 2016 Micius satellite success. NASA plans to spend nearly $1 billion on a dedicated ISS deorbit module, aiming to reduce reliance on Russian Progress. Mini-news include a Chinese Long March rocket record, Artemis 2 crew announcement date, China’s Mars sample return mission timeline, ULA’s Vulcan rocket, Peregrine lander, JUICE arrival in Kourou, and PLD Space’s Miura 1 suborbital launch.
